Market Commentary
The median sales price for single-family, re-sale homes was up 3.1% compared to last year. The median sales price set a new record high of $2,166,120.
The average sales price for single-family, re-sale homes was up 3.4% year-over-year. The average sales price was $2,522,990.
Sales of single-family, re-sale homes were down 17.7%, year-over-year. There were 700 homes sold in Santa Clara County last month. The monthly average since 2000 is 987.
The sales price to list price ratio fell from 107.5% to 104.5%.
Pending sales were down 2.6% year-over-year. There are 682 homes in escrow.
Inventory of single-family, re-sale homes was up 39.3% compared to last year. As of June 5th, there were 1,035 homes for sale in Santa Clara County. The average since January 2000 is 2,703.
Days of Inventory, or how long it would take to sell all homes listed for sale at the current rate of sales, rose from 38 days to 44 days. The average since 2003 is 89.
It took seventeen days to sell a home last month. That is the time from when a home is listed for sale to when it goes into contract.
The median sales price for condos was down 10.3% compared to last May. The median sales price was $970,000. The average sales price fell 6% year-over-year. The average sales price was $1,075,860.
Condo sales were down 27.4%. There were 267 condos sold in May.
The sales price to list price ratio fell from 102.8% to 101.7%.
Pending sales were down 3.9% year-over-year. There are 299 condos in escrow.
Condo inventory was up 66% compared to last May.
As of June 5th, there were 674 condos for sale in Santa Clara County. The average since January 2000 is 757.
Days of inventory rose from sixty-five to seventy-six.
It took an average of twenty-four days to sell a condo last month.
